Comment faire pour convertir la Requête de la colonne à une liste dans ColdFusion
Je suis en train de convertir ColdFusion requête colonne à une liste, quelle est la meilleure façon de le faire?
Je pensais qu'il n'y est une fonction intégrée qui vous permet de facilement convertir une requête de la colonne dans une liste, si il y a de quoi s'agit-il?
- Erik, votre question est un peu vieux donc vous pro déjà pensé à elle, mais pour la postérité:
ArrayToList(QueryName["ColumnName"], ",")
Vous devez vous connecter pour publier un commentaire.
Il y a une fonction intégrée pour le faire: liste de valeurs
Comme avec l'ensemble de la liste des fonctions, il y a une option attribut délimiteur.
Si vous avez besoin de les valeurs dans la liste pour avoir des guillemets autour d'eux, l'utilisation QuotedValueList.
Vous pouvez également accéder à une requête de colonnes des tableaux directement sans conversion si cela fonctionne pour ce que vous essayez de faire:
ou
FC objet de requête est vraiment un tableau associatif de colonnes... bizarre, mais de temps en temps utiles.
IsArray(qry.col)
renvoie la valeur false. Vous pouvez accéder à des cellules avec[]
mais il n'est pas vraiment un CF tableau.Dans un cas comme celui-ci:
vs